Digital Transformation in Public Administration

Moscow : HSE Publishing House, 2023.

 

The monograph is devoted to digital transformation in public administration as a complex phenomenon affecting the activities of citizens and determining a number of changes in the reality perceived by citizens. The focus of the work is the simultaneous consideration of new digital technologies and social phenomena, such as digital platforms and digital nomads, digital solutions and digital trust of citizens, digital technologies and public values of citizens. Attention is paid to the process of institutionalization of digital technologies, various approaches to digital regulation of industry activities are studied, as well as the most flexible possibilities of self-regulation and the problems of using the collected data by the state. Using the example of healthcare, the possibilities of digital data for improving the lives of citizens are shown; the analysis of the mechanisms of personal data protection used in the world to ensure privacy is carried out; the unsettled aspects of human and artificial intelligence interaction in government decision-making are investigated. The publication is intended for students, postgraduates, researchers and civil servants involved in the study and implementation of changes in the system of public administration based on digital technologies.
